Enviando e-mail com Mutt no Ubuntu 10.04.4 LTS

Publicado por José Rodrigues Filho em 19/06/2013

[ Hits: 12.949 ]

 


Enviando e-mail com Mutt no Ubuntu 10.04.4 LTS



Download e instalação do Mutt:

sudo apt-get install mutt
  • Na mensagem da tela faça: OK
  • Depois: SITE DE INTERNET
  • Agora: seu-e-mail@gmail.com

Outras aplicações que, talvez, sejam necessárias para o funcionamento correto:

sudo apt-get install urlview muttprint muttprint-manual mutt-patched w3m

Configurando

sudo vim ~/.muttrc

Adicione:

#
set from = "seu-e-mail@gmail.com"
set realname = "SEU NOME"
#
set imap_user = "seu-e-mail@gmail.com"
set imap_pass = "senha"
#
set folder = "imaps://imap.gmail.com:993"
set spoolfile = "+INBOX"
set postponed ="+[Gmail]/Drafts"
set trash = "imaps://imap.gmail.com/[Gmail]/Trash"
#
set header_cache =~/.mutt/cache/headers
set message_cachedir =~/.mutt/cache/bodies
set certificate_file =~/.mutt/certificates
#
set smtp_url = "smtp://seu-e-mail@smtp.gmail.com:587/"
set smtp_pass = "senha"
#


Agora, crie as duas pastas:

sudo mkdir .mutt
$ sudo mkdir .mutt/cache


Testando o e-mail:

echo 'conteúdo do e-mail' | mutt -s 'assunto do e-mail' email@gmail.com

Arquivo em anexo:

echo 'conteúdo do e-mail' | mutt -s 'assunto do e-mail' -a eanexo.log anexo.txt -- email@gmail.com

Manda um arquivo em anexo:

echo 'conteúdo do e-mail' | mutt -s 'assunto do e-mail' -a /home/joserf/TESTE.txt -- email@gmail.com

Manda no corpo do e-mail, o conteúdo de um arquivo de texto e um anexo. E ainda, manda cópia para outros destinatários:

mutt -c email@gmail.com -i arquivo.txt -s "Assunto da mensagem" -a arquivoanexo.rar -- com_copia_para@provedor.com.br < /dev/null

Manda no corpo do e-mail, o conteúdo de um arquivo de texto:

mutt -c email@gmail.com -i TESTE.txt -s "Assunto da mensagem" < /dev/null

Outras dicas deste autor

Recebendo torpedo sms (vivo) de um Servidor (Ubuntu Server)

Convertendo arquivo para PDF no terminal

Bonding de interface no Ubuntu 10.04 LTS

IPwatchD - Detectar conflitos de IP em GNU/Linux

Como reiniciar uma máquina GNU/Linux totalmente travada com REISUB

Leitura recomendada

Unity - Atalhos para captura de tela

Comando dd para Iniciantes

Alternativa para inicialização do KDE no Slackware 10.2

Redshift e alteração manual de temperaturas

Adicionando e listando as regras criadas na lista de exceções do slackpkg usando egrep e sed

  

Comentários
[1] Comentário enviado por removido em 19/06/2013 - 07:54h

Legal hein. Conheci o mutt na necessidade de enviar e-mail pra testar o postfix, no CentOS.

Boa dica!



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ts